Song Ji-hyo, Nam Ji-hyun and Chae Jong-hyeop's "The Witch's Diner" to Be Released in July

The original TVING drama "The Witch's Diner" confirmed its release in July and began preparations for its opening in earnest.

According to TVING on the 3rd, "The Witch's Diner" is a soul-charged cruel fantasy created by witch Hee-ra (Song Ji-hyo), her partner Jin (Nam Ji-hyun) and part-timer Gil-yong (Chae Jong-hyeop) and their customers.

First of all, Song Ji-hyo will play the role of Hee-ra, a witch who makes soul food with a price, and actress Nam Ji-hyun will play the role of Jin, her partner who works at the witch's diner to pay for for dealing with a witch. In addition, a fresh combination of Gil-yong, played by Chae Jong-hyeop, a part-timer at the witch restaurant with a pure soul, stands out.

The first still released shows a preview of "The Witch's Diner". Just looking at the witch Hee-ra, Jin and Gil-yong, stimulates curiosity about how three too different people will run a restaurant.

"The Witch's Diner" won the grand prize at the 3rd Kyobo Bookstore Story Contest. It has been praised as a Korean-style fantasy that has become a reality by melting the emotion that is universally empathetic to fantasy. In addition to its solid workability, it is drawing attention from viewers as it heralds the birth of a well-made drama.
